Stone wall hardscaping services involve the construction and installation of durable, aesthetically appealing walls made from natural or manufactured stone materials. These services typically include designing, selecting appropriate stones, and building structures such as retaining walls, garden walls, boundary walls, and decorative features. Skilled contractors focus on creating walls that enhance the overall landscape while providing functional benefits, such as defining spaces or supporting soil on sloped properties. The process often involves careful planning to ensure stability, longevity, and visual harmony with the surrounding environment.

One of the primary issues stone wall hardscaping addresses is soil erosion, especially on properties with uneven terrain or slopes. Properly constructed retaining walls help prevent soil from washing away during heavy rains, protecting gardens, lawns, and foundations. Additionally, stone walls can serve as barriers to define property boundaries or create privacy without the need for fencing. They also help in managing landscape levels, creating terraces or raised beds that improve usability and aesthetic appeal. Well-built stone walls can reduce maintenance needs by controlling water runoff and minimizing landscape damage.

Properties that commonly utilize stone wall hardscaping include residential homes, especially those with sloped yards or gardens, as well as commercial properties seeking to improve curb appeal and functionality. Larger estates may incorporate extensive retaining walls for terraced gardens or outdoor living spaces, while smaller residential lots might feature decorative boundary walls or garden enclosures. Public parks and community spaces also frequently employ stone walls to create natural-looking boundaries, seating areas, or landscape features that blend seamlessly with outdoor surroundings. The versatility of stone allows it to complement a wide range of property styles and sizes.

Material Costs - The cost of stone wall materials can range from approximately $15 to $30 per square foot, depending on the type of stone selected. For example, natural stone options tend to be more expensive than manufactured options. Local pros can provide estimates based on the desired materials.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for stone wall construction typically fall between $40 and $80 per hour. The total cost depends on the wall’s size, complexity, and site conditions, with larger projects generally incurring higher labor fees.

Project Size - Small garden walls may cost between $1,000 and $3,000, while larger retaining walls can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. The overall cost varies based on length, height, and design intricacies.

Additional Costs - Factors such as excavation, drainage, and foundation work can add $500 to $2,000 or more to the total project cost. Local service providers can assess site-specific needs to provide accurate est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
